A Father's Life Today Is the Legacy He Leaves for Tomorrow

Author's book challenges men around the world to lift up their voices.

Longwood, FL (PRWEB) January 27, 2008 -- "He loves me; he loves me not."

This is the confusion we have left with the next generation. When we read the newspaper or watch the news, we are often shocked by the acts of today's youth. What we have failed to ask ourselves is what role we, as men, have played. Begging for an identity, the youth of this nation has for the most part been void of the voice of its fathers. Brian Pruitt's The Power of Dad (paperback, 978-1-60477-591-4) challenges men around the world to lift up their voices. The Power of Dad will transform your life and revitalize the relationship you have with your child.

Says Pruitt, "Every father has an innate, God-inspired influence over their children; fathers must use this influence to steer their children into their God-designed destiny. When a father does not use his influence positively, this opens the door for negative influences. Men need to seriously consider that their child is their legacy. The life a father leads today is the legacy he leaves for tomorrow."

As a motivational speaker and minister to youth and men, the author has traveled throughout this country and others for more than a decade, helping to heal the wounds of father-child relationships. As a father of two children, he shares his experiences--both good and bad--to help encourage the reader.

Brian Pruitt is the founder and CEO of Brian Pruitt Motivational. He has been married for more than 12 years to Delicia, and they have two girls, Brianna Joy and Destiny Danae.
